In this study, the behaviour of a sanitary landfill was reproduced in a pil
ot plant under controlled conditions. The experiment was carried out in an
opaque PVC reactor at 36 +/- 1 degrees C with recirculation of the leachate
s. The municipal solid waste (MSW) employed came from the regional landfill
site of Asturias and the study was carried out in three stages. Firstly, 4
8.5 kg of MSW were introduced into the pilot plant (first cell) and several
phases of the waste degradation were monitored; the methanogenic phase bei
ng reached after 264 days. In the second stage, 66 kg of new MSW was added
on top of the degraded waste of the first stage (second cell). In the third
stage, 59 kg of new MSW were added on top of the waste digested in the two
previous steps (third cell). The waste was digested faster in the second a
nd third steps and the methanogenic phase was reached earlier (second step:
55% CH4 on day 20; third step: 50% CH4 on day 30). (C) 1999 Elsevier Scien
